Question 6
A sample of a fluid has a mass of 150 g and volume of 30 ml. What is the density of this fluid?

Answer:

The answer is 5 g/mL

Explanation:

The density of a substance can be found by using the formula

[tex]density = \frac{mass}{volume} \\[/tex]

From the question

mass = 150 g

volume = 30 mL

We have

[tex]density = \frac{150}{30} \\ [/tex]

We have the final answer as

5 g/mL
